OPENGL: Fix OSD support by only updating the OSD texture in internUpdateScreen.

This actually still has the drawback that if one calls OSystem::updateScreen
from the sound thread that it might crash. Hopefully no code does this though...

void OpenGLGraphicsManager::displayMessageOnOSD(const char *msg) {
// TODO: Fix OSD support.
//
// Actually we have nice OSD support for the OpenGL backend, but
// since the OpenGL context/resources are not shared between threads we
// can not use this here.
//
// A possible way of making the code crash hard is to use the MT-32 emu.
// Whenever there is some message send to the OSD from the emulator's
// sound thread the glBindTexture call inside _osdTexture->updateBuffer
// will result in a crash.
//
// To try it out just uncomment the below code and start up any game which
// prints some info on the MT-32 display. Whenever the message should be
// displayed it will crash hard.
//
// We can not even use a GUI dialog here, since that would also result in
// an change of the overlay surface and thus result in the same problem
// just in another place.
warning("OpenGL: OSD messsage \"%s\" suppressed", msg);
